Output 34d0853b911071411e4df8f35b8baeb2497718daf8f386f3a0f0951448526d61:1

value
39482064
script pubkey
OP_0 OP_PUSHBYTES_20 36f8ae74c5f51736ae9ff5e581c4056e03796166
address
bc1qxmu2uax975tndt5l7hjcr3q9dcphjctxjlp6fh
transaction
34d0853b911071411e4df8f35b8baeb2497718daf8f386f3a0f0951448526d61
spent
true